Teradata AMP (Процесор модуля доступу) є критично важливим компонентом у системі Teradata, який відповідає за керування та обробку своїх даних. Кожен AMP працює як процес Linux, забезпечуючи рівномірний розподіл рядків даних між усіма AMP за допомогою алгоритму хешування. 1 вересня 2020 р.
виберіть Vproc із Acctg, де VprocType='AMP' групуйте за Vproc; Перераховує всі AMP. 2. Ви можете виконати SELECT HASHAMP()+1, щоб отримати загальну кількість ампер у системі.
Доступ UPI це операція з одним AMP, яка може мати доступ щонайбільше до одного рядка. Використовуйте стовпець Primary Index у своєму реченні SQL WHERE, щоб отримати лише 1-AMP. Неунікальний первинний індекс (NUPI) матиме дублікати, згруповані разом на одній AMP, тому дані завжди будуть спотвореними (нерівномірними).
Робочі завдання AMP (AWT) є Завдання бази даних Teradata на AMP, які відповідають за виконання коду AMP. Кожне завдання виконується під керуванням потоку/завдання Linux, яке виконується на вузлі, де розміщено відповідний AMP. Існує регульована кількість налаштованих AWT (80 за замовчуванням на AMP).
Процесор модуля доступу (AMP) − AMP, які називаються віртуальними процесорами (vprocs), фактично зберігають і отримують дані. AMP отримує дані та план виконання від Parsing Engine, виконує будь-яке перетворення типів даних, агрегацію, фільтрацію, сортування та зберігає дані на пов’язаних із ними дисках.
Модуль доступу Процесор Teradata AMP (Процесор модуля доступу) є критично важливим компонентом у системі Teradata, який відповідає за керування та обробку своїх даних. Кожен AMP працює як процес Linux, забезпечуючи рівномірний розподіл рядків даних між усіма AMP за допомогою алгоритму хешування.